C stands for Cytosine which is one of the four main bases or nucleotides of the DNA. It pairs with Guanine in the sequencing of DNA. Cytosine is a pyrimidine derivative and and has a chemical formula C4H5N3O. It has a heterocyclic aromatic structure.<span />
